O R D E R
This Original Petition seeks appointment of a Sole Arbitrator to resolve the disputes between the petitioner and respondent .
2. When the matter is called for hearing today, both the learned counsel agreed that Mr.Justice V.Rangasamy (Retired) be appointed as Sole Arbitrator in this Original Petition to adjudicate upon the disputes inter se the parties as similar matter is dealt with by him.
3. Thus, I appoint Mr.Justice V.Rangasamy (Retired), Door No.20, Plot No.980, Dr.Lakshmanaswamy Road, K.K.Nagar, Chennai - 78. Mobile No.9003284805/9444223313 as the sole Arbitrator to enter upon the reference and after issuing notice to the parties and upon hearing them, pass an award as expeditiously as possible within a period of six months from the date of receipt of the order. The learned Arbitrator is at liberty to fix his remuneration as well as schedule of expenses which shall be borne by both parties equally. The proceedings may be conducted under the aegis of the Madras High Court Arbitration Centre and in accordance with the Madras High Court Arbitration Rules.
4. The Original Petition is ordered in the aforesaid terms leaving the parties to bear their own costs.
